A SPINACH-GREEN JADE VASE AND COVER
18TH-19TH CENTURY
The flattened baluster body is carved in relief with a continuous formal lotus scroll design continued on the neck between the pair of loop handles formed as winged mythical birds below an incised key-fret border at the rim. The cover is carved en suite, and the soft moss-green stone has fine opaque mottling.
12 ½ in. (31.8 cm.) high
Provenance
Christie's New York, 22 March 2007, lot 107.
